Jutta Natural Jute Beige Pouffe brings a relaxed, earthy charm into your home, combining natural texture with everyday practicality. Handcrafted from braided jute, it offers a warm, organic look while doubling as a versatile piece for seating or styling.

Why You’ll Love It

  • 🌿 Natural and sustainable material. Made from 100% jute, this pouffe offers an eco-friendly choice with a beautifully organic texture that adds warmth to any room.
  • 🧵 Handcrafted with unique character. Each piece is carefully hand-braided, creating subtle variations in tone and texture that make every pouffe one of a kind.
  • 🪶 Lightweight and easy to move. Designed for flexibility, it’s simple to reposition wherever you need extra seating, a footrest, or a decorative touch.
  • 🪑 Multi-functional everyday use. Whether used as a seat, footstool, or accent piece, it adapts effortlessly to your space while maintaining its stylish presence.
  • 🔒 Durable natural structure. With a strong jute construction and matching backing, it holds its shape well while remaining gentle on your floors.

We suggest you unfold your rug as soon as possible to allow it to begin settling. You may notice lines or creases in your rug when you first lay it out. These are completely normal and not permanent. Depending on the tension of the fold, it can take a few days or week to completely flatten.
